Zulu Flash point is the lowest temperature at which the test flame causes the sample vapor to ignite and the flame to spread to the surface of the liquid under the specified test conditions. The burning point is the temperature at which the sample is heated up and can burn continuously for at least 5 seconds on the basis of the flash point. The flash point and the burning point are used to indicate whether there are highly volatile or flammable substances in relatively non-volatile or flammable substances. They are one of the important parameters for the transportation, storage, operation and safety management of petroleum products.
Differences between open cup flash point tester and closed cup flash point tester
1. Different uses
Open cup flash point tester is often used to test lubricating oil
Closed cup flash point tester is often used to test kerosene, diesel, transformer oil, etc.
2. Different experimental principles
Experimental principle of open cup flash point: The principle of open cup flash point test is to put the sample into the test cup to the specified mark. First, increase the temperature of the sample, then slowly increase the temperature, and when it approaches the flash point, increase the temperature at a constant rate. At the specified temperature interval, a small test flame passes through the test cup horizontally, and the temperature at which the vapor on the surface of the liquid is ignited by the test flame is used as the result of the open cup flash point test.
Experimental principle of closed cup flash point: When the concentration of the mixture of oil, gas and air on the oil surface increases, the temperature at which continuous combustion (to be continued for not less than 5 seconds) can be formed when encountering an open flame is called the ignition point. The ignition point is higher than the flash point. From the perspective of fire prevention, it is hoped that the flash point and ignition point of the oil are higher, and the difference between the two is larger. From the perspective of combustion, it is hoped that the flash point and ignition point are lower, and the difference between the two is as small as possible.
3. Different concepts of the two
Open flash point tester: The result measured by the specified open flash point tester is called the open flash point, expressed in °C.
Closed flash point tester: The result measured by the specified closed flash point tester is called the closed flash point, expressed in °C. It refers to the temperature when the vapor generated by the surface of a flammable liquid or solid is flashed under the action of the test flame in a stable air environment.
